    The World Tourism Organization refers that sustainable tourism should take full account of its current and future economic, social, and environmental impacts, addressing the needs of visitors, the industry, the environment and host communities. Based on these guidelines, the Alpine and Adriatic regions have implemented sustainable tourism strategies focused on showing their culture, landscapes, and histories. However, Covid-19, issues with air transport, and lack of public transport have increased tourism by private cars (more than 80 % of the modal split) thus contributing to the overall CO2 and noise emissions.
    Considering these major challenges for the Alpine and Adriatic regions, we have designed a solution to integrate sustainable mobility technologies; electric vehicles (EV) and e-bicycles focused on developing a 1. Comprehensive and reliable EV and bicycle charging infrastructure for tourist, citizens, public transport, and businesses, 2. Accessible electric bicycles, 3. Efficient use of renewable energy and grid stability, and 4. Digitalization of touristic routes and hospitality.

    This project is also focused on renewable energy management and grid stability. For instance, the renewable energy produced should be first consumed, then stored in batteries; and the grid should only be used when there is not enough renewable energy available. The system should create a harmonisation between the supply (renewable energy and grid) and the demand (i.e. EV chargers, electric bicycles, heat pumps, lighting, internet connected devices) without exceeding the grid capacity.
